Figure-Ground Reversal
A type of visual perception wherein the figure (object of focus) and the background (surrounding area) can be alternately perceived, often used in the study of visual illusions.
Perceptual Shift
A change in the way one perceives or understands something, often as a result of new information or experiences.
Retinal Image
The image projected on the retina, the light-sensitive surface at the back of the eye, responsible for initiating the process of visual perception.
